The lobbies of Manhattan skyscrapers can sometimes be pretty boring affairs.

So I was at first surprised by the lovely scenes that greeted me when appointments found me at FortyOneMadison, The New York Merchandise Mart on a recent morning.

Of course, with the New York Tabletop Show under way I should have expected some flair.

And it came, courtesy of the team of none other than Martha Stewart – WAG’s July 2014 cover girl.

Martha Stewart Weddings had set the loveliest table with “So-in-Love Soirée,” a “fresh look for a spring engagement party.” Paper Artistry by The Green Vase/Livia Cetti anchored the scene, which also featured Kim Seybert for DeVine chargers and glassware. (My day would later take me to the Seybert showroom for a sneak peek at the fall and holiday collections. Stay tuned to WAG for more on those beauties).

And right near the entrance was “A Fine Finish,” again by Martha Stewart Weddings.

This scene “sets a modern spread for an after-party with late-night sweets and spirits,” this time featuring Paper Artistry by Confetti System. Loved the glamour created by the Luisa Beccaria dress surrounded by so many festive touches.

Great start to a day in the city.
